Output ec91adfd0a2c0072f91e647e0b9c4801ae2601d971b447ddd76513c22e039b40:0

value
308857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 216301b271e7faf262753f17357e9b409cc10fa4 OP_EQUAL
address
34jYpyXKUEtbbBrAX6fg8dmB7ob3aVa7NA
transaction
ec91adfd0a2c0072f91e647e0b9c4801ae2601d971b447ddd76513c22e039b40
confirmations
182452
spent
true